Iranian Bank Ranking Based on Financial Indicators: Using the Fuzzy AHP and TOPSIS Hybrid Approach (in Persian)

Abstract

The purpose of this study is to identify financial indicators related to the bank ranking and provide a fuzzy multi-criteria decision-making model to rank the Iranian banks. To obtain the financial information of the research population, including 31 banks and 2 financial&credit institutions, the balance sheet and the statement of auditorchr('39')s profit and loss related to the end of 2014 have been used. For analyzing information and ranking of banks, the combination of the fuzzy hierarchy process analysis method (FAHP) and Technique for Order of Preference by Similarity to Ideal Solution (TOPSIS) has been used. In the first stage, the importance of each of the financial indicators was obtained using Fuzzy AHP and Take advantage of MATLAB software. In the next step, using the TOPSIS method and applying SmartTopsis software, the banks were ranked. The results of the research indicate that the capital index is one of the most important factors in the ranking of banks, and banks that are not in a good position in terms of financial indicators should seek to strengthen their position by improving the status of financial indicators or merging with strategic partners and or larger banks.
